Alan Partridge revival in UK
A special & new series will mark 25th anniversary of famed UK character.

Alan Partridge is returning to screens in the UK.
Steve Coogan will revive his iconic character in a special marking 25 years since his debut on BBC Radio in 1992.
A series will also air next year.
Coogan’s parody of a TV presenter has appeared in shows including Knowing Me, Knowing You and I’m Alan Partridge.
Shane Allen, Controller, BBC Comedy has confirmed said: “Alan Partridge is in the top tier of comedy characters of all time, it fills my comedy heart with joy to welcome him back to BBC One and BBC Two.”
No word on an Australian broadcast at this early stage.
